About Eat|See|Hear

The movie theaters at Eat|See|Hear in Santa Monica have the latest movies destined to be American classics. Bask in the open skies as you watch a good flick at the outdoor theater.

Parking is plentiful, so guests can feel free to bring their vehicles.
